About Javier de la Torre

Javier de la Torre is a scholar working on Reproductive Medicine, Obstetrics and Gynecology and Surgery, having authored 24 papers that have together received 301 indexed citations. Recurring topics across this work include Ovarian cancer diagnosis and treatment (10 papers), Endometrial and Cervical Cancer Treatments (9 papers), Uterine Myomas and Treatments (5 papers), Endometriosis Research and Treatment (4 papers), Reproductive Biology and Fertility (2 papers), Cervical Cancer and HPV Research (2 papers), Neuroblastoma Research and Treatments (2 papers) and Minimally Invasive Surgical Techniques (2 papers). The work is most often cited by research in Obstetrics and Gynecology (135 citations), Reproductive Medicine (113 citations) and Neurology (45 citations). Javier de la Torre has collaborated with scholars based in Spain, Palestinian Territory and Italy. Frequent co-authors include Antonio Gil‐Moreno, Jordi Xercavins, Ángel García, Josep Castellví, Assumpció Pérez‐Benavente, Berta Díaz‐Feijoó, Oriol Puig, José M. Martínez-Palones, Santiago Ramón y Cajal and R. Vergés. Their work appears in journals such as Journal of Applied Physiology, Human Pathology and Annals of Surgical Oncology.
